建立.aws-sam目錄來組織您的Terraform專案,以便與 AWS SAMCLIsam local命令搭配使用。使用sam 建置建置 從包含Terraform根模組的目錄中,執行下列動作: $ sam build --hook-name terraform 若要建置特定的 Lambda 函數或 layer,請執行下列動作 $ sam build --hook-name terraform lambda-resource-id Lambda 資...
这个问题当然是它失败了,因为当 aws_lambda_function 运行时,存储库在那里,但图像不在那里:图像是使用我的 CI/CD 上传的。 所以这是一个先有鸡还是先有蛋的问题。 Terraform 应该仅用于基础设施,因此我不能/不应该使用它来上传图像(即使是虚拟图像),但我无法实例化基础设施,除非在存储库和 lambda 创建步骤之间...
lambda/aws" function_name = "lambda-with-layer" description = "My awesome lambda function" handler = "index.lambda_handler" runtime = "python3.8" publish = true source_path = "../src/lambda-function1" store_on_s3 = true s3_bucket = "my-bucket-id-with-lambda-builds" layers = [ ...
log_forwarder_lambda_tags A map of tags to apply to the log forwarder lambda function map(string) {} no log_forwarder_layers List of Lambda Layer Version ARNs (maximum of 5) to attach to the log forwarder lambda list(string) [] no log_forwarder_log_kms_key_id The AWS KMS Key ARN ...
resource/aws_instance: Add cpu_options argument (#31035) resource/aws_lambda_function: Add support for java17 runtime value (#31027) resource/aws_lambda_layer_version: Add support for java17 compatible_runtimes value (#31028) resource/aws_launch_template: Add amd_sev_snp argument (#31035)...
使用Terraform刚刚创建的资源的ResourceConflictExceptionEN我正在我们帐户的每个AWS区域部署Lambda函数,遇到了...
lambda aws_lambda_event_source_mapping aws_lambda_function aws_lambda_function_event_invoke_config aws_lambda_layer_version media_package aws_media_package_channel media_store aws_media_store_container msk aws_msk_cluster nat aws_nat_gateway nacl aws_network_acl organization aws_...
aft_lambda_layer ./modules/aft-lambda-layer n/a aft_ssm_parameters ./modules/aft-ssm-parameters n/a packaging ./modules/aft-archives n/a Resources NameType aws_partition.current data source aws_service.home_region_validation data source aws_ssm_parameters_by_path.servicecatalog_regional_data da...
By default, this terraform module creates a deployment package and uses it to create or update the Lambda Function or Layer in the delegated administrator account. The source code for this blog can be downloaded from thisGitHub repository. ...
module"cron"{source="git@github.com:uridium/terraform-aws-lambda-scheduler.git"function_name="plower"handler="lambda.handler"runtime="python3.9"layer_enabled=truecode_directory="/opt/lambda"input="{\"firstName\":\"John\",\"lastName\":\"Doe\"}"vars={ foo="bar"}tags={ Env="Stage"}cro...